TQ Metatrader 5 Forex Indicator

    The Trend Quality Metatrader 5 custom indicator is commonly referred to as TQ, is an oscillator that is credited to David Sepiashvili as presented in his article Detecting and Determining Trend – Trend-Quality Indicator.

    The TQ MT5 indicator comes loaded with six input parameters:

    Period fast – defines the fast EMA period;

    Period slow – defines the slow EMA period;

    Scalar trend period – defines the scalar trend value period;

    Scala noise period – defines the scalar noise value period;

    Scalar correction factor

    Applied Price – Defines the price used for the calculation

    Example Chart

    The bullish signal is believed to be strong and consistent when the histograms of the Trend Quality oscillator gets above the zero and also the indicator line that is filled blue under such circumstances.

    A bearish trend is said to take shape when the histograms of the Trend Quality oscillator pushes below the zero mark, even so if the candlestick dives below the blue indicator line, a bearish signal is said to be imminent.

    When red histograms pops up above the zero level, it is an indicator of a pullback, while green histograms that pops up below the zero level is indicative of a pullback.

    Installation

    Copy and paste the TQ.ex5 indicator into the MQL5 indicators folder of the Metatrader 5 trading platform.

    You can access this folder from the top menu as follows:

    File > Open Data Folder > MQL5 > Indicators (paste here)
